CentOS 7常用命令大全,讓你的工作更高效
作為一名系統管理員,熟悉并掌握Linux系統的常用命令是非常重要的。在CentOS 7中,有很多常用的命令可以幫助我們更高效地完成工作。本文將為大家介紹一些常用的命令,希望能對你的工作有所幫助。
1.文件和目錄操作
ls:列出當前目錄下的文件和目錄。
ls
cd:進入指定目錄。
cd /path/to/directory
mkdir:創建目錄。
mkdir /path/to/directory
rm:刪除指定文件或目錄。
rm /path/to/filerm -r /path/to/directory
cp:復制文件或目錄。
cp /path/to/source /path/to/destinationcp -r /path/to/source /path/to/destination
mv:移動文件或目錄。
mv /path/to/source /path/to/destination
2.文件查看和編輯
cat:查看文件內容。
cat /path/to/file
more:分頁查看文件內容。
more /path/to/file
less:與more類似,但支持向上翻頁。
less /path/to/file
head:查看文件前N行。
head -n N /path/to/file
tail:查看文件后N行。
tail -n N /path/to/file
vim:編輯文件。
vim /path/to/file
3.文件壓縮和解壓
tar:打包和解包文件。
tar -cvf archive.tar /path/to/directorytar -xvf archive.tar
gzip:壓縮和解壓文件。
gzip filenamegzip -d filename.gz
zip:打包和解包zip文件。
zip archive.zip /path/to/fileunzip archive.zip
4.系統信息查看
uname:查看系統信息。
uname -a
top:查看系統資源占用情況。
top
free:查看內存使用情況。
free -m
df:查看磁盤使用情況。
df -h
5.網絡操作
ifconfig:查看網絡接口信息。
ifconfig
ping:測試網絡連通性。
ping -c 4 www.google.com
iptables:配置防火墻規則。
iptables -A INPUT -p tcp --dport 22 -j ACCEPT
netstat:查看網絡連接狀態。
netstat -an | grep LISTEN
curl:獲取URL內容。
curl http://www.example.com
6.進程管理
ps:列出當前系統中的進程。
ps aux
kill:殺死指定進程。
kill PID
killall:殺死指定進程名的所有進程。
killall processname
nice:設置進程優先級。
nice -n 10 command
renice:修改進程優先級。
renice -n 10 PID
以上就是CentOS 7常用命令大全,這些命令涉及到了文件和目錄操作、文件查看和編輯、文件壓縮和解壓、系統信息查看、網絡操作以及進程管理等方面。它們的使用是非常頻繁的,希望本文能夠幫助你更高效地完成工作。
以上就是IT培訓機構千鋒教育提供的相關內容,如果您有web前端培訓,鴻蒙開發培訓,python培訓,linux培訓,java培訓,UI設計培訓等需求,歡迎隨時聯系千鋒教育。